一行代码判断String字符串是否为纯符号
最近项目中新加的需求
我感觉我的构思很好,分享给大家
原理:
1.将String去除前后空格
2.将String中所有符号替换为空
3.判断String长度(如全被替换,则长度为0)
举例:判断该字符串是否为纯符号组成
String string = "@*&&&%%"
if(string.trim().replaceAll("\\p{P}", "").length()==0){
// 返回true 表示该字符串为纯符号
}
2025-03-11 09:34:56 阅读次数:2
最近项目中新加的需求
我感觉我的构思很好,分享给大家
1.将String去除前后空格
2.将String中所有符号替换为空
3.判断String长度(如全被替换,则长度为0)
String string = "@*&&&%%"
if(string.trim().replaceAll("\\p{P}", "").length()==0){
// 返回true 表示该字符串为纯符号
}
Java 自定义提取字符串中的某一段字符
Android 判断手指滑出View边界,本身和父布局两个方法判断
【Java/数字转字符串】将浮点数转字符串,并保留n位小数的四种方法
shell基础(8):流程控制之判断结构:if/else、 case等语法结构
shell 常用例子(持续更新)
【shell】sed:对文本查找后进行:替换、删除、插入、更改文本
Java 不区分大小写比较字符串
Java各个类型与byte[]的转换
【设计模式之美】SOLID 原则之三:里式替换(LSP)跟多态有何区别?如何理解LSP中子类遵守父类的约定
基本数据类型的自动装箱(autoboxing)、拆箱(unboxing)是自J2SE 5.0开始提供的功能。
文章
31052
阅读量
4363077
2025-03-12 09:33:43
2025-03-11 09:36:54
2025-03-11 09:36:17
2025-03-11 09:35:14
2025-03-11 09:35:06
2025-03-10 09:53:00
2024-09-24 06:30:08
2023-04-23 09:34:23
2023-04-17 09:39:54
2023-02-13 07:58:38
2023-02-15 08:24:47
2023-03-10 09:42:35